★ Clamp meter is divided into mechanical pointer clamp meter and digital clamp meter. Its biggest advantage is that it can be measured without disconnecting the measured line, the size of the current in the measurement line.
No matter what form of clamp meter clamp, generally only measure the work of the AC current, there are also some dedicated to measuring DC current clamp ammeter. Now more popular digital clamp meter is shown below.
In order to ensure the accuracy and safety of the measurement, should be used before the clamp ammeter for the following checks.
① Appearance check: there should be no damage and other defects, in particular, pay attention to the jaws should be closed tightly, the core part of the iron should be free of rust, no dirt.
② If the mechanical pointer clamp meter, the pointer should point to "0", otherwise it should be adjusted to "0" position.
③ Estimate the size of the measured current, select the appropriate gear. Selection of the principle of gear is: adjusted in greater than the measured value, and and close to the block.
Measurement of open jaws, the measured wire clamped into the jaws, close the jaws, the needle deflection, you can read out the measured current value. Readings should be made as far as possible before the clamp ammeter table level (mechanical pointer clamp meter), digital clamp meter does not matter.
★Matters to be noted in the measurement of clamp-on ammeter
①Test should be loaded with gloves (insulated gloves into clean and dry gloves), if necessary, should be set up a guardian.
② need to change gear when measuring, should first exit the wire from the jaws, shift and then clamp into the wire measurement.
③ The voltage of the measured wire should not exceed the voltage level of the clamp meter.
④ Poor insulation and bare wire is prohibited to use the clamp meter measurement.
⑤ When measuring, pay attention to keep a safe distance from the nearby electrically charged bodies, and care should be taken not to cause phase-to-phase short-circuit and phase-to-ground short-circuit.
⑥ High temperature environment is not suitable for measuring line current. Strong magnetic fields should not be measured near the external magnetic field on the measurement of the value of the impact is very large, clamp-on ammeter should not be in the busbar and large-capacity motors, transformers and other high-current load equipment next to the measurement, should be changed to a place to measure, in order to reduce the magnetic field caused by the error of the short-circuit.
⑦ wet places and thunderstorms should not be measured, because the clamp meter must be hand-held direct measurement, the operation of electrical equipment, measurement of clamp ammeter jaws, handles and measurement of personnel's hands must be kept clean and dry.
⑧ clamp ammeter measurement of non-work amount of current error. Clamp ammeter principle of operation determines the amount of rate to be used in the provisions of the clamp meter in addition to measuring sinusoidal current, the measurement of other waveforms of the current will produce errors, generally odd harmonic waveform than even spectral waveform error, especially the 3rd harmonic error is the largest, the clamp ammeter to measure the half-wave rectifier current, the error is also larger.
⑨ after use should be block position in the current of the highest block, with a table set into the table set, stored in a dry, dust-free, non-corrosive gases and not subject to vibration of the place.
⑩ can not measure high-voltage current, the voltage of the circuit to be measured can not exceed the rated voltage of the clamp-on ammeter. Clamp-on ammeter can not measure high-voltage electrical equipment.
